About this job
As a Strategic Buyer you fulfill a key role in realizing the procurement objectives of GKN Fokker Landing Gear. Based on your market knowledge and your experience with complex multi-disciplinary procurement processes, you link the market’s potential to the objectives of the business. You act as a substantive and solid business partner for the internal customer and as a leader of a multi-disciplinary team of specialists and operational purchasers.
Responsibilities
Tasks and responsibilities:
The most important areas of responsibility directly reflected in the strategic direction of GKN Fokker Landing Gear: growth in new construction of critical parts for Aerospace, growth in MRO and growth in innovative (composite) materials. This requires a development in the supply chain that is characterized by high flexibility, long-term programs and contracts, compliance with flight safety and military requirements, working capital management, the development of industrial partnerships and the reduction of the supply base. Responsibilities include;
Advice and analysis:
- Exploring the domestic and foreign suppliers market for (alternative) suppliers and monitoring and converting developments in the market into a sourcing strategy.
- Analyzing supplier data and making suggestions about supplier selection;
- Advising and informing relevant stakeholders with regard to market developments;
- Advising on possible improvements in the supply chain process and the implementation thereof.
To carry out:
- Guiding and assessing requests for quotations with regard to Quality, Logistics, Technology & Total Cost (QLTC), in which compliance such as export classifications in particular is essential.
- Drafting, negotiating and concluding long-term contracts; Negotiating, about quality, price, delivery time and delivery conditions, fitting within the strategy for which you provide; You are the chairman of the Supplier Account Team in which various specialists have a seat.
- Conducting audits in order to develop and safeguard the quality of the supply base;
- Maintaining an excellent relationship with suppliers about (QLTC) delivery, complaints, discussing deviations etc, in those cases where the Operational Buyer needs specific support;
- Management of the Operational Buyer team to implement strategy on daily practice;
- The initiation and implementation of cost improvement, quality improvement, delivery reliability, and cash generating initiatives.
Reporting:
You report to the Supply Chain Director and the internal client regarding progress on the base of a set KPIs that are in line with the strategy that you have also drawn up.
